[0021] Below in conjunction with accompanying drawing and embodiment the present invention will be further described: as figure 1 As shown, it includes a double-rotating micromirror 1, a micro-optical system 2 and a silicon optical platform 3, wherein the double-rotating micromirror 1 includes a micro-driver 1.1, a planar spring 1.2, a ring mirror 1.3 and a circular mirror 1.4.
